在当今数据驱动的时代,企业正在面临着前所未有的数据挑战。随着人工智能(AI)和机器学习(ML)技术的快速发展,企业需要一种高效、灵活且可扩展的方式来管理和利用数据。AI数据湖作为一种新兴的数据管理架构,正在成为企业实现数据价值的重要工具。本文将深入探讨AI数据湖的构建方法及其高效管理策略,帮助企业更好地利用数据驱动业务创新。
一、什么是AI数据湖?
AI数据湖是一种集中存储和管理大规模异构数据的平台,旨在支持AI和机器学习模型的训练、推理和部署。与传统数据湖相比,AI数据湖更加注重数据的智能化处理和分析能力,能够支持结构化、半结构化和非结构化数据的高效存储与检索。
1.1 AI数据湖的核心特点
- 多样性:支持多种数据格式,包括文本、图像、音频、视频等。
- 灵活性:允许数据以原始形式存储,减少数据预处理的复杂性。
- 可扩展性:能够处理海量数据,并支持水平扩展。
- 智能化:集成AI和机器学习算法,提供自动化数据处理和分析能力。
1.2 AI数据湖的作用
- 数据集中化:将分散在不同系统中的数据统一存储,便于管理和分析。
- 支持AI/ML模型:为AI和机器学习模型提供高质量的数据输入,提升模型性能。
- 数据共享:促进跨部门数据共享,打破数据孤岛。
二、AI数据湖的构建方法
构建一个高效且可靠的AI数据湖需要遵循科学的方法和流程。以下是构建AI数据湖的关键步骤:
2.1 数据收集与整合
- 数据源多样化:从企业内部系统(如数据库、日志系统)和外部数据源(如第三方API、社交媒体)收集数据。
- 数据清洗与预处理:去除噪声数据,处理缺失值和异常值,确保数据质量。
- 数据格式统一:将不同格式的数据转换为统一的格式,便于后续处理和分析。
2.2 数据存储与管理
- 选择合适的存储技术:根据数据类型和访问模式选择合适的存储方案,例如Hadoop HDFS、云存储(如AWS S3)或分布式文件系统。
- 元数据管理:记录数据的元信息(如数据来源、时间戳、数据格式等),便于数据追溯和管理。
- 数据分区与分片:将大规模数据划分为多个分区或分片,提升查询效率和并行处理能力。
2.3 数据处理与分析
- 数据处理框架:使用分布式计算框架(如Spark、Flink)对数据进行处理和分析。
- 特征工程:提取对AI/ML模型有用的特征,减少数据维度,提升模型训练效率。
- 数据标注:对非结构化数据(如图像、文本)进行标注,为AI模型提供高质量的训练数据。
2.4 数据安全与治理
- 数据安全:通过加密、访问控制等手段保护数据安全,防止数据泄露和篡改。
- 数据治理:制定数据治理策略,明确数据所有权、访问权限和使用规范。
- 数据合规:确保数据存储和处理符合相关法律法规(如GDPR、CCPA)。
2.5 数据可视化与共享
- 数据可视化:使用可视化工具(如Tableau、Power BI)将数据转化为直观的图表,便于用户理解和分析。
- 数据共享平台:搭建数据共享平台,方便不同部门和团队访问和使用数据。
三、AI数据湖的高效管理方法
为了充分发挥AI数据湖的价值,企业需要采取高效的管理方法,确保数据湖的稳定运行和持续优化。
3.1 数据治理与质量管理
- 元数据管理:建立完善的元数据管理系统,记录数据的全生命周期信息。
- 数据质量管理:通过数据清洗、去重和标准化等手段,确保数据的准确性和一致性。
- 数据目录:创建数据目录,帮助用户快速查找和理解数据。
3.2 数据访问与权限控制
- 基于角色的访问控制(RBAC):根据用户角色和权限,限制对敏感数据的访问。
- 数据脱敏:对敏感数据进行脱敏处理,确保数据在共享和分析过程中的安全性。
- 数据访问审计:记录用户对数据的访问行为,便于后续审计和追溯。
3.3 数据湖的可扩展性
- 弹性扩展:根据数据量的增长,动态调整存储和计算资源。
- 多租户支持:支持多租户环境,满足不同部门和团队的数据需求。
- 自动化运维:通过自动化工具(如Ansible、Chef)实现数据湖的自动化部署和运维。
3.4 数据湖的监控与优化
- 性能监控:实时监控数据湖的性能指标(如存储容量、查询响应时间),及时发现和解决问题。
- 数据湖优化(DLO):通过数据分区、索引优化等手段,提升数据查询和分析效率。
- 成本管理:优化资源使用,降低数据存储和计算成本。
四、AI数据湖与数据中台、数字孪生、数字可视化的结合
AI数据湖不仅可以独立使用,还可以与其他技术结合,为企业提供更强大的数据处理和分析能力。
4.1 AI数据湖与数据中台
- 数据中台:数据中台作为企业级的数据中枢,负责数据的整合、处理和共享。
- 结合AI数据湖:AI数据湖可以作为数据中台的一部分,为数据中台提供AI和机器学习能力,支持更智能的数据分析和决策。
4.2 AI数据湖与数字孪生
- 数字孪生:数字孪生是一种通过数字模型实时反映物理世界的技术,广泛应用于智能制造、智慧城市等领域。
- 结合AI数据湖:AI数据湖可以为数字孪生提供实时数据支持,提升数字孪生的准确性和实时性。
4.3 AI数据湖与数字可视化
- 数字可视化:数字可视化通过图表、仪表盘等形式,将数据转化为直观的视觉信息。
- 结合AI数据湖:AI数据湖可以为数字可视化提供高质量的数据支持,帮助用户更好地理解和分析数据。
五、总结
AI数据湖作为一种新兴的数据管理架构,正在成为企业实现数据价值的重要工具。通过科学的构建方法和高效的管理策略,企业可以充分发挥AI数据湖的优势,提升数据处理和分析能力,支持业务创新和决策优化。
如果您对AI数据湖感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化的解决方案,可以申请试用我们的产品:申请试用。我们的平台提供强大的数据处理和分析能力,帮助企业更好地应对数据挑战。
通过本文,您应该已经对AI数据湖的构建与高效管理有了全面的了解。希望这些内容能够为您的企业数据管理提供有价值的参考!
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。